Understanding Your SEO Needs
Understanding your unique digital marketing needs is essential. Every business model has distinct priorities when it comes to online visibility. For instance, eCommerce businesses should focus on organic revenue and site performance. In contrast, B2B companies may prioritize qualified leads and pipeline quality.
It’s crucial to assess your objectives before seeking support. Here are some key considerations:
- Identify your business model: eCommerce, B2B, SaaS, local, or service-based.
- Request recommendations that link to revenue, leads, or appointments.
- Determine if you need full-service support or focused technical assistance.
- Differentiate between desired outcomes and mere traffic metrics.
- Document essential details like website size and growth goals.
| Business Model | Key SEO Focus Areas |
|---|---|
| eCommerce | Organic revenue, transactions, site performance |
| B2B | Qualified leads, form fills, sales handoff |
| Local/Service | Calls, appointments, map visibility |
Evaluating Agency Proof and Case Studies
Validating agency claims with actual case studies can significantly influence your decision. These stories provide insight into how an agency has helped other businesses achieve their goals. When assessing potential partners, look for concrete examples of their work.
Request recent case studies that outline the original problem, specific actions taken, measurement methods, timelines, and the resulting business outcomes. This approach is more effective than simply relying on ranking screenshots.
For instance, 1 EDI Source saw a 66% month-over-month increase in organic leads and a 42% reduction in cost per conversion after working with OuterBox. Warehouse Lighting achieved a 105% rise in organic revenue and a 119% increase in transactions due to targeted technical and content improvements. Similarly, Cardinal Peak experienced a 167% year-over-year growth in organic traffic and a 169% increase in goal conversions after enhancing their site and content.

Essential Questions When Choosing An SEO Company
Asking the right questions can unlock the potential of your digital strategy. Engaging with potential partners is vital for ensuring alignment with your goals. Here are some essential inquiries to consider:
- What would be the first audit focus? What issues do they expect to uncover, and how will they prioritize them in the initial month?
- Can they clearly explain how technical improvements, content production, internal linking, and authority development integrate into their overall process?
- What metrics will appear in monthly reports? How do they source this data, and how do they differentiate completed tasks from measurable business progress?
- Will they support their recommendations with trusted documentation, as suggested by Google?
- How do they handle challenges like ranking declines, algorithm updates, and development delays?
These questions will help you gauge the agency’s transparency and commitment to your success. A well-informed choice can lead to a fruitful partnership.

Discerning Transparent and Ethical Strategies
Navigating the complexities of digital marketing requires a clear understanding of ethical practices. Transparency is vital in building trust with your audience and ensuring sustainable growth.
One key area to focus on is avoiding black hat tactics. Google defines link spam as links created primarily to manipulate search rankings. Warning signs include:
- Paid backlinks without disclosure
- Comment spamming
- Keyword stuffing
- Exact-match anchor-text overuse
- Thin generic content
Emphasizing long-term, sustainable practices is essential. Ask your potential partner to explain their link-building methods and the quality standards they adhere to. Reject any agency that promises fixed link counts without context, as this does not guarantee relevance or value.
Ensure that proposed content addresses genuine buyer questions and supports the customer journey. Avoid risks like keyword stuffing and purchased backlinks, which can harm visibility. Favor strategies built around helpful information, technical accessibility, and strong user experience.

Importance of a Tailored Audit and First-90-Day Plan
A well-planned initial audit can set the stage for long-term success. This first step is crucial for understanding your website’s current state and identifying areas for improvement. A thorough audit should cover key aspects such as crawlability, indexation, metadata, content gaps, internal linking, backlinks, competitors, Core Web Vitals, page speed, conversions, and tracking.
Initial Site Audit Essentials
Request a tailored audit that pinpoints the following:
- Crawlability and indexation issues
- Metadata and content optimization
- Internal linking structure
- Backlink quality and speed performance
- Conversion tracking and analytics access
Setting Priorities for Early SEO Success
Establish a clear first-90-day plan. This should include:
- Using the first 30 days for discovery and measurement validation.
- Addressing priority fixes in the next 30 days.
- Reviewing implementation and results in the final 30 days.
Ensure the plan identifies necessary access to analytics, Search Console, content management systems, and other resources. Early indicators of success include resolved technical errors, improved indexation, and better visibility of conversion paths.

Spotting Red Flags and Avoiding Low-Quality Agencies
Identifying potential pitfalls in agency selection can save you from costly mistakes. It’s essential to be vigilant about the signs that indicate a less-than-reputable partner. Some agencies may employ overly aggressive sales tactics that pressure you into making hasty decisions.
Be cautious if an agency insists on immediate contracts or dodges your detailed questions. Such behavior can signal a lack of transparency. Additionally, claims of guaranteed rankings should raise alarms. Google’s guidance states that no one can assure a number-one ranking.
Watch for phrases like “instant SEO results” or “secret Google methods.” These often lead to disappointment. Instead, ask how the agency measures accountability and what steps they take if results fall short. A reliable partner will focus on realistic timelines and quality work rather than making promises they can’t keep.
Leveraging Client Testimonials and References
Client feedback can reveal much about an agency’s capabilities and trustworthiness. Gathering insights from previous clients is a smart way to gauge agency performance. Before signing any agreement, prospective clients should reach out to past customers to understand the agency’s processes.
Here are some steps to effectively evaluate client testimonials and references:
- Request references from businesses that share similar websites, industries, or growth challenges.
- Contact previous clients directly to ask about the agency’s communication, commitment, and adaptability.
- Compare testimonials with published case studies to see if feedback aligns with reported results.
- Inquire about the frequency of meetings and the accessibility of senior specialists involved in the work.
- Be cautious of vague praise; prioritize detailed feedback regarding reliability and business impact.
By taking these steps, you can make a more informed decision about your potential digital partner.
